Supercharger Squeak/Chirp

I have noticed a squeak/chirp when my supercharger engages and have been doing tons of research on the topic. I have notice that people are replacing the bearing alone and others are replacing the entire clutch w/ bearing. Can someone please give me a definite answer. There is a significant cost difference and would like to be sure.

Changing the bearing won't alleviate the chirp. Cleaning both contact surfaces with some emory cloth will, but expect it to come back sooner or later.
